This sweatshirt is crafted from 80% GOTS certified organic cotton, blended with 20% recycled polyester for structure. The Global Organic Textile Standard (GOTS) isn’t just a label; it’s a strict, comprehensive standard covering everything from the organic status of cotton fibers to environmentally and socially responsible manufacturing. This means no hazardous chemicals, fair labor practices, and less water usage than conventional cotton. It also holds OCS certification for its organic content blend and is PETA-Approved Vegan. This mid-weight 280 GSM (8.3 oz/yd²) fabric is designed for durability and a soft, relaxed fit.

Is this really organic? What certifications does it have?
Yes. This product is certified under GOTS, OCS, GRS, PETA-Approved Vegan. G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ard) requires independent third-party audits of the entire supply chain — from raw fiber to finished garment. No pesticides, no greenwashing, no marketing spin.
